Another successful State League season has ended with a terrific NSW Sprint Champs around Sydney Uni, one of our best short-course maps, on Sunday.

More than 200 people enjoyed some challenging control locations from Australian junior rep Alastair George under sunny skies.

One standout result was new Garingal junior Charlie White taking out M14A by four and a half minutes.

Hosts Big Foot surprised us with biscuit prizes in the shape of a foot, with pink icing!
